Embodiment 1
[0092] figure 1 It is the low-resistance and high-efficiency excavation equipment with multi-layer impact heads described in Embodiment 1. The multi-layer impact head low-resistance high-efficiency excavation equipment includes an impact power device 1 and an impact head 2, and impact heads 2 are arranged at both ends of the impact power device 1 Each end of the impact power device 1 is provided with two impact heads 2, and the two impact heads 2 are arranged up and down to increase the excavation height.
[0093] The impact power device 1 can be provided with an impact head 2 at one end.
[0094] Each end of the impact power device 1 may be provided with more than two impact heads.
[0095] The impact head 2 can be arranged left and right to increase the excavation width.
Embodiment 2
[0097] figure 2 , image 3 It is the excavation equipment with low resistance and high efficiency of the multi-layer impact head described in Embodiment 2, comprising an impact power device 1, the impact power device 1 is an impact power box 3, and the impact power box 3 includes an impact mechanism 4, a guide mechanism 5, a box body 6. The impact mechanism 4 is an electric impact mechanism. The electric impact mechanism includes a central shaft 7, a driving gear 8, a transmission gear 9, a crankshaft 10, and a connecting rod 11. The box body 6 supports the central shaft 7, and the driving gear 8 is arranged on the central shaft 7. , the box 6 supports the crankshaft 10, the transmission gear 9 is arranged on the crankshaft 10, the transmission gear 9 is separately connected with the crankshaft 10, the driving gear 8 is meshed with the transmission gear 9, one end of the connecting rod 11 is connected with the crankshaft 10, and the other end is connected with the impact The...
Embodiment 3
[0106] Figure 4 It is the excavation equipment with low resistance and high efficiency of the multilayer impact head described in Embodiment 3. The impact power device 1 includes a box body 6, a plug hammer 13, and a control valve. The box body 6 includes two cavities, and two cavities are arranged in the two cavities A plug hammer 13, the plug hammer 13 includes a plug rod 14, one end of the plug rod 14 is provided with an anti-damage dynamic impact member mechanism 15, the control valve controls the liquid, the liquid drives the two plug hammers 13 to reciprocate, and the two plug hammers 13 drive two The impact head 2 impacts reciprocally, and the two cavities are arranged up and down to increase the excavation height.
[0107] The control valve can also control gas, and the gas drives the plug hammer 13 to reciprocate.
[0108] The two cavities can also be arranged left and right to increase the mining width.
